Neighborhood Overview
The Crown Point Sportsplex is strategically located on the east side of Crown Point, Indiana, offering convenient access for visitors. Situated just off East North Street, it's easily reachable via major roadways like Interstate 65 and US-30, connecting you to the greater Chicagoland area and Northwest Indiana. While the immediate vicinity is developing, the sports complex itself is a hub of activity, drawing local residents and out-of-town teams. The closest major airport is Chicago Midway International Airport (MDW), approximately a 45-minute to an hour drive away depending on traffic conditions. For those flying into Chicago O'Hare International Airport (ORD), the drive can be closer to an hour to 75 minutes. Public transportation options are limited directly to the sports complex, making car travel or rideshares the most practical ways to reach the venue. Plan your arrival by considering weekday traffic, which can be heavier during rush hours, especially if approaching from Chicago or its suburbs. Arriving 30-45 minutes before scheduled events is advisable to account for parking and navigation within the complex.

Tournament Day Flow
Check-In & Warm-Up
Plan to arrive at least 30 to 45 minutes prior to your first scheduled game or practice. This buffer accounts for potential traffic on East North Street and allows ample time to locate your specific field or court within the expansive complex. Once parked, head directly to your designated area for check-in with tournament officials or coaches. Use the available open spaces and sidelines for your team's warm-up routine, ensuring players have enough room to stretch and prepare without disrupting ongoing games. Familiarize yourselves with the immediate surroundings, noting restroom locations and any available shaded areas for downtime between warm-ups and play.
Mid-Day Regroup
Between games or during breaks, utilize designated team areas or nearby park benches for regrouping. This is an excellent time for coaches to discuss strategy, for players to hydrate and refuel, and for families to relax. If weather permits, many families bring portable chairs and pop-up tents to create a comfortable base camp. Consider packing coolers with snacks and drinks to manage your team's nutrition efficiently without needing to leave the complex. For longer breaks, a quick drive to a nearby fast-casual restaurant or a walk around the complex perimeter can offer a change of scenery.
Wrap-Up & Departure
After your final game concludes, allow time for a post-event team huddle, acknowledgments, and gathering all personal belongings and equipment. Be mindful of other teams and families also departing, and follow any directional signage for traffic flow within the parking lots. If using rideshare services, designate a clear pick-up spot away from the main congestion points. Many teams opt for a celebratory team meal at a restaurant in Crown Point or a neighboring town like Merrillville to debrief and unwind after a day of competition.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Crown Point is cold, with average temperatures often below freezing, and snow is common. Expect icy conditions on roadways and sidewalks, so caution is advised during travel and movement around the complex. Pack heavy winter clothing, including insulated jackets, hats, gloves, and waterproof boots. Outdoor activities are minimal, and any scheduled events may face weather-related delays or cancellations.
Spring & early summer
Spring transitions from chilly to mild, with temperatures gradually warming but prone to sudden drops and rain showers. Early summer maintains this variability, with pleasant days interspersed with cooler evenings. Layered clothing is practical, including light jackets and rain gear. Pack for diverse conditions, from comfortable walking attire to warmer options for mornings and evenings. Outdoor play is generally comfortable, but prepare for occasional dampness.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er brings consistently warm to hot weather, with high humidity being common. Daytime temperatures frequently reach into the 80s and 90s Fahrenheit. Lightweight, breathable clothing is essential, and sun protection like hats and sunscreen is highly recommended. Stay hydrated by drinking plenty of water, especially during outdoor activities. Evening temperatures offer some relief, but prepare for warm conditions throughout the day.
Fall season
Fall offers crisp air and gradually cooling temperatures, marking a pleasant period for outdoor events. Mornings and evenings can be cool, requiring light jackets or sweaters, while afternoons remain mild. The foliage provides beautiful scenery, but changing conditions mean being prepared for cooler weather as the season progresses. This season is often ideal for sports, with comfortable temperatures for playing and spectating.
Rain & snow
Rain is possible throughout the year, but more frequent in spring and fall. Snowfall is characteristic of winter months. Always check weather forecasts before traveling, as significant precipitation can impact outdoor playing conditions and travel safety. Have umbrellas or rain ponchos handy, and ensure footwear is suitable for wet or snowy surfaces. Indoor options in nearby towns become more appealing during inclement weather.
